The philosophy of education is a branch of philosophy that examines the goals, nature, and methods of education. It seeks to understand and critically evaluate the underlying principles and beliefs that inform educational practices and policies. This field of study explores questions about the purpose of education, the role of teachers and students, the nature of knowledge and learning, and the relationship between education and society. Philosophers of education seek to develop theories and frameworks that can guide and inform educational practices and policies.

Definition:

Philosophy of education is a branch of philosophy that examines the fundamental principles, concepts, and values that underlie educational practice.

Key Elements:

- Aims of Education: Considers the purposes and goals of education, exploring what students should learn and why.
- Nature of Knowledge: Investigates the nature of knowledge, how it is acquired, and how it can be transmitted.
- Learning and Teaching Processes: Examines theories and methods of learning and teaching, including cognitive development, motivation, and effective instruction.
- Educational Values: Identifies and analyzes the ethical, social, and cultural values that shape educational systems and practices.
- Curriculum and Pedagogy: Explores the content of educational programs, the methods used to deliver it, and the impact on students' learning.
- Equality and Access: Examines issues of social justice, equity, and access to education for all students.
- Critical Thinking and Problem-Solving: Emphasizes the development of critical thinking skills, problem-solving abilities, and lifelong learning.
- Role of the Teacher: Considers the ethical and professional responsibilities of teachers, their impact on students, and the challenges they face.
- History of Education: Examines the historical development of educational theories and practices to understand their evolution and contemporary relevance.

Purposes of Philosophy of Education:

- To provide a philosophical foundation for educational practice and policy
- To foster critical thinking and analysis about educational issues
- To inform decision-making in educational settings
- To promote educational innovation and improvement
- To contribute to a deeper understanding of the human experience of learning and teaching
